Ranjitpur - Saltora, Bankura
Ranjitpur is a village situated in the Saltora subdivision of Bankura district, West Bengal. Dhekia serves as the Gram Panchayat for Ranjitpur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Ranjitpur is 326030. The village covers a total geographical area of 153.62 hectares and falls under the 722158 pincode. Raniganj is the nearest town, located about 3 km away.
Ranjitpur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Pradhan serving as the elected head.
Population of Ranjitpur
According to the 2011 Census, Ranjitpur village had a total population of 492 people, including 250 males and 242 females, living in 93 households. The sex ratio was 968 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 48.21%, with male literacy at 57.55% and female literacy at 38.65%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 315,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 176.
The table below presents a detailed demographic breakdown of the village, including separate male and female figures for each population category.
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 492 | 250 | 242 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 73 | 38 | 35 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 315 | 150 | 165 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 176 | 99 | 77 |
| Literate Population | 202 | 122 | 80 |
| Illiterate Population | 290 | 128 | 162 |

Transport and Connectivity of Ranjitpur
Ranjitpur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Damodar Junction, while the nearest airport is Kazi Nazrul Islam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 23.2 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| Available within >10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Raniganj to Ranjitpur is about 3 km, with a usual travel time of around 5-10 minutes.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.

Health Facilities in Ranjitpur
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Ranjitpur village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| Yes | Available within village |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
